#315352 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#315352 is composed of 19.2% red, 32.5%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.2%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 178.2 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 25.9%. #315352 color hex could be obtained by blending #62a6a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#315352 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#315352 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#315352 has RGB values of R:49, G:83,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3232594.

Shades and Tints of #315352
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050909 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#315352
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404444 is the less saturated color, while #03817d is the most saturated one.
